The Viability Of The Copyright Misuse Defense, David Scher
The Viability Of The Copyright Misuse Defense, David Scher
Fordham Urban Law Journal
Under the equitable doctrine of "unclean hands," courts will deny an otherwise meritorious claim where the claimant has acted so improperly that the need to punish the claimant’s wrongful behavior outweighs the need to punish the defendant’s allegedly unlawful conduct. The principle underlying the doctrine is that equity presumes harm when an unclean plaintiff obtains relief; consequently, one who desires justice must come into court with a “clean slate.” The theory of intellectual property misuse, which stems from the “unclean hands” doctrine, prevents a plaintiff from enforcing an intellectual property right if that plaintiff is guilty of misconduct with respect …
